Wexford is an Eastwood Homes community at 1205 Cricket Street in Elon, North Carolina, in Alamance County’s 27244 zip code — positioned between the Triad and the Triangle with I-85/40 minutes away. It is now selling as of August 2026 from the high $420s, with fourteen floorplans — Eastwood’s deepest Triad lineup — five homes building, and a McDowell model home open.

Same name, different places: this is not the Wexford subdivisions in Forsyth or Guilford counties.

Homes at Wexford

Plans run 1,738 to 3,483+ sq ft, all with 2-car garages — ranch-capable options (Avery, Fenwick, Mayfair, Wescott, Sullivan) from the high $420s–$460s, the two-story core (Raleigh, Drexel, Cypress, Cooper, Edgefield) from the $430s–$490s, and the large-format tier (Davidson, Colfax, Charleston, McDowell) from the mid $480s–$510s, topping out at the 3,483 sq ft five-bedroom Charleston. Move-in-ready homes currently run $485,900–$545,900.

A playground, pickleball court, and walking trail serve the community.

Schools Serving Wexford

Wexford falls within the Elon Elementary School attendance area, feeding to Western Alamance Middle School and Western Alamance High School, all Alamance-Burlington Schools. Attendance boundaries are set by the district and can change, so confirm current assignments directly before relying on them.
